Dradis Information Sharing Tool 2.5.0
Posted Feb 6, 2010
Authored by etd | Site dradis.nomejortu.com

dradis is a tool for sharing information during security testing. While plenty of tools exist to help in the different stages of the test, not so many exist to share interesting information captured. When a team of testers is working on the same set of targets, having a common repository of information is essential to avoid duplication of efforts.

Changes: The Note editor (Textile) was improved. An HTML export plugin was added for producing reports in HTML format. A Nikto Upload plugin was added. A Burp Upload plugin was added. The "First Time User Wizard" introduction was improved. You can keep track of all the activity with the built-in RSS feed. A new Rake task was added: dradis:backup. Rake dradis:reset now creates a backup of the project by default. Rake dradis:reset now clears the old log files. The structure of the Nmap Upload plugin data was improved. The ExtJS 3.0 and Rails 2.3.5 libraries were upgraded. Bugs were fixed.

Netsniff-NG High Performance Sniffer 0.5.4.1
Posted Feb 6, 2010
Authored by Netsniff-NG Workgroup | Site netsniff-ng.org

netsniff-ng is a high performance linux network sniffer for packet inspection. Basically, it is similar to tcpdump, but it doesn't need syscalls for fetching packets. Instead, it uses an memory mapped area within kernelspace for accessing packets without the need of copying them to userspace ('zero-copy' mechanism). Therefore, netsniff-ng is libpcap independent. netsniff-ng can be used for protocol analysis and reverse engineering, network debugging, measurement of performance throughput or network statistics creation of incoming packets on central network nodes like routers or firewalls.

Core Security Technologies Advisory 2010.0121
Posted Feb 6, 2010
Authored by Core Security Technologies, Dan Crowley | Site coresecurity.com

Core Security Technologies Advisory - This advisory describes multiple vulnerabilities based on quirks in how Windows handles file names. Nginx, Cherokee, Mongoose, and LightTPD webservers suffer from related vulnerabilities. Details are provided.

Core Security Technologies Advisory 2010.0104
Posted Feb 6, 2010
Authored by Core Security Technologies, Adrian Manrique, Aureliano Calvo | Site coresecurity.com

Core Security Technologies Advisory - A security vulnerability was discovered in LANDesk Management Suite: a cross-site request forgery which allows an external remote attacker to make a command injection that can be used to execute arbitrary code using the webserver user. As a result, an attacker can remove the firewall and load a kernel module, allowing root access to the appliance. It also can be used as a non-persistent XSS.

MySQL yaSSL CertDecoder::GetName Buffer Overflow
Posted Feb 6, 2010
Authored by jduck | Site metasploit.com

This Metasploit module exploits a stack buffer overflow in the yaSSL (1.9.8 and earlier) implementation bundled with MySQL. By sending a specially crafted client certificate, an attacker can execute arbitrary code. This vulnerability is present within the CertDecoder::GetName function inside ./taocrypt/src/asn.cpp. However, the stack buffer that is written to exists within a parent function stack frame. NOTE: This vulnerability requires a non-default configuration. First, the attacker must be able to pass the host-based authentication. Next, the server must be configured to listen on an accessible network interface. Lastly, the server must have been manually configured to use SSL. The binary from version 5.5.0-m2 was built with /GS and /SafeSEH. During testing on Windows XP SP3, these protections successfully prevented exploitation. Testing was also done with mysql on Ubuntu 9.04. Although the vulnerable code is present, both version 5.5.0-m2 built from source and version 5.0.75 from a binary package were not exploitable due to the use of the compiler's FORTIFY feature. Although suse11 was mentioned in the original blog post, the binary package they provide does not contain yaSSL or support SSL.

Novell iPrint Client ActiveX Control Date/Time Buffer Overflow
Posted Feb 6, 2010
Authored by jduck | Site metasploit.com

This Metasploit module exploits a stack overflow in Novell iPrint Client 5.30. When passing a specially crafted date/time string via certain parameters to ienipp.ocx an attacker can execute arbitrary code. NOTE: The "operation" variable must be set to a valid command in order to reach this vulnerability.

Novell iPrint Client ActiveX Control target-frame Buffer Overflow
Posted Feb 6, 2010
Authored by jduck | Site metasploit.com

This Metasploit module exploits a stack overflow in Novell iPrint Client 5.30. When passing an overly long string via the "target-frame" parameter to ienipp.ocx an attacker can execute arbitrary code. NOTE: The "operation" variable must be set to a valid command in order to reach this vulnerability.
